Makino GF6 Specifications

Axis X Travel1050 mm
Axis Y Travel600 mm
Axis Z Travel560 mm
Table Length1400 mm
Table Width600 mm
Number of Tool Pockets30
Spindle TaperBT50
Max. Spindle Speed8000 rpm
